Step 1: Prepare The Oven
Warm the oven to 375 Fahrenheit. Grease a 9×13-inch baking dish thoroughly.
Step 2: Prepare The Chicken
Season chicken with salt and pepper. Cook using preferred method until fully done. Chop into bite-sized chunks once cooled.
Step 3: Cook The Bacon
Fry bacon in skillet until crispy. Crumble into small pieces.
Step 4: Create Creamy Mixture
Blend soup, ranch seasoning, and sour cream in large mixing bowl. Fold in chicken and bacon until completely combined.
Step 5: Layer The Casserole
Pour chicken mixture into prepared baking dish. Spread evenly. Sprinkle half the cheddar cheese across top.
Step 6: Add Tater Tots
Arrange frozen tater tots in single layer over chicken mixture.
Step 7: Bake The Casserole
Place casserole in oven. Bake for 25-30 minutes until tater tots turn golden and cheese melts.
Step 8: Finish With Cheese
Remove casserole from oven. Scatter remaining cheese on top. Return to oven for additional 5 minutes.
Step 9: Garnish And Serve
Sprinkle chopped green onions over casserole before serving.

Cracked Out Chicken Tater Tot Casserole Recipe
- Total Time: 55 minutes
- Yield: 6 1x
Description
Comfort meets indulgence in this Cracked Out Chicken Tater Tot Casserole, a hearty dish packed with savory flavors and cheesy goodness. Quick to prepare and perfect for family dinners, it delivers a satisfying meal you’ll crave again and again.
Ingredients
Main Protein:
- 4 cups cooked, shredded chicken (about 2 large chicken breasts or rotisserie chicken)
- ½ cup cooked, crumbled bacon (plus extra for garnish, optional)
Dairy and Cheese:
- 1 ½ cups shredded cheddar cheese, divided
- 1 cup sour cream
- 1 (10.5 ounces/298 grams) can cream of chicken soup
Additional Components:
- 1 (1 ounce/28 grams) packet ranch seasoning mix
- 1 (32 ounces/907 grams) bag frozen tater tots
Instructions
- Prepare the oven by heating it to 375F (190C) and lightly grease a 9×13-inch baking dish to ensure easy serving and cleanup.
- Transform the chicken into tender, bite-sized morsels by seasoning and cooking thoroughly using your preferred method, then allow to cool slightly before chopping.
- Render the bacon in a skillet until achieving a perfect crisp texture, then crumble into rustic pieces that will add a smoky depth to the casserole.
- Create a luxurious base by whisking together cream of chicken soup, ranch seasoning, and sour cream until smooth and well-incorporated.
- Fold the cooked chicken and crumbled bacon into the creamy mixture, ensuring each component is evenly distributed for maximum flavor in every bite.
- Transfer the savory mixture to the prepared baking dish, spreading it into an even layer to create a uniform foundation for the tater tots.
- Sprinkle half of the shredded cheddar cheese over the chicken mixture, allowing it to melt and create a gooey underlayer.
- Carefully arrange frozen tater tots in a precise single layer across the top, creating a crispy golden crown for the casserole.
- Slide the casserole into the preheated oven and bake for 25-30 minutes, watching for the tater tots to turn a beautiful golden brown and the cheese to become delightfully bubbly.
- Unveil the casserole and generously top with remaining cheddar cheese, returning to the oven for an additional 5 minutes to achieve ultimate cheesy perfection.
- Add a final flourish of chopped green onions just before serving, bringing a fresh, vibrant touch to this indulgent comfort dish.
Notes
- Make ahead by preparing the casserole up to the baking stage, then cover and refrigerate for up to 24 hours before cooking, which helps develop deeper flavors.
- Swap chicken for leftover turkey or shredded rotisserie chicken to reduce cooking time and add convenience.
- Customize the dish for gluten-sensitive diets by using gluten-free cream of chicken soup and checking ranch seasoning ingredients.
- Lighten the recipe by using Greek yogurt instead of sour cream and low-fat cheese to reduce overall calorie content while maintaining delicious flavor profile.
